dist: fix bug#18286 "distcheck fails to detect missing files"
BTW, this issue had been already reported in the past: http://lists.gnu.org/archive/html/automake/2006-09/msg00008.html http://lists.gnu.org/archive/html/automake/2013-01/msg00049.html "make distcheck" could sometimes fail to detect missing files in the distribution tarball, especially in those cases where both the generated files and their dependencies are explicitly in $(srcdir). An important example of this are *generated* makefile fragments included at Automake time in Makefile.am. A basic example: # -*- Makefile.am -*- $(srcdir)/fragment.am: $(srcdir)/data.txt $(srcdir)/preproc.sh cd $(srcdir) && $(SHELL) preproc.sh <data.txt >fragment.am include $(srcdir)/fragment.am ... If the use forgot to add data.txt and/or preproc.sh in the distribution tarball, "make distcheck" would have erroneously succeeded! The reason is that, while $(srcdir)/data.txt does not exist, make also looks in $(srcdir)/$(srcdir)/data.txt, and in the distcheck-issued VPATH build where $(srcdir) is '..', that file exists, as it is part of the original development directory. * t/distdir.am (distcheck): Adjust to have the build directory be '$(distdir)/_build/sub' rather than just '$(distdir)/_build'.
